The Nassau New York Arbitration Case Submission Form is a legal document that facilitates the filing of arbitration cases in Nassau County, New York. This submission form is a vital tool for individuals or businesses seeking resolution for disputes outside of court proceedings. The purpose of the Nassau New York Arbitration Case Submission Form is to outline the details of the dispute, the parties involved, and the relief sought. It provides a structured format to present the case to the arbitrator or arbitration panel for review and judgment. By submitting this form, parties agree to abide by the arbitrator's decision, which is legally binding and enforceable. Keywords for this topic could include: 1. El laudo es una resolucion arbitral que resuelve el conflicto entre dos partes. Es equivalente a la sentencia judicial. El laudo es una resolucion dictada por un arbitro judicial.

Los siguientes puntos deberian ser considerados cuando se redacte la clausula arbitral. Reglas del Arbitraje.Lugar del Arbitraje.Ley Aplicable / Eleccion de Regimen Legal.Composicion del Tribunal Arbitral.Lenguaje.Otros Asuntos a ser Considerados para su Inclusion en la Clausula Arbitral.

Los laudos arbitrales tienen los mismos efectos que una sentencia judicial excepto que, en caso de que no sea cumplido voluntariamente, debera ser ejecutado por un tribunal judicial.

(Procesal) El laudo arbitral es la resolucion por la que los arbitros resuelven sobre todas o algunas de las cuestiones que las partes les han sometido al amparo de un convenio arbitral (vease compromiso arbitral ).

Decision suplementaria o rectificacion Una parte tambien podra solicitar una decision que rectifique errores materiales, aritmeticos o similares. Dentro de los 45 dias despues del dictado del laudo, cualquiera de las partes podra presentar una solicitud de decision suplementaria o rectificacion del laudo.
